Veterans Day Freebies and Discounts
Local businesses and restaurant chains in Columbia and mid-Missouri honor veterans and active military personnel with special offers on Veterans Day. These free meals and discounts require proof of service or a valid military ID, and participating businesses may have specific terms that consumers should verify directly.
Restaurant and Food Establishments
Several restaurants and food retailers offer complimentary meals or significant discounts to veterans and active-duty service members:
Applebee's: Provides active and retired military members with a free meal from an exclusive menu on Veterans Day. Additionally, veterans and active military members receive a $5 gift card for their next visit.
Arby's: All Missouri Arby's locations offer all active and retired military members in uniform a free classic roast beef sandwich on Veterans Day.
Big Daddy's BBQ: Veterans receive half-price meals on Friday at its Paris Road location.
Buffalo Wild Wings: Veterans and active-duty service members can get a free order of 10 boneless wings and fries on Veterans Day.
Chicken Salad Chick: Offers veterans and active-duty service members a free meal on Veterans Day.
Hy-Vee: Hosts its annual Veterans Day buffet-style breakfast from 6 a.m. to 10 p.m. for all active and retired military members on November 10. Veterans and active military members also receive 15% off groceries on Friday.
IHOP: Veterans and active-duty service members can get free red, white and blue pancakes between 7 a.m. and closing on Veterans Day.
University of Missouri Faculty and Staff Benefits
The University of Missouri offers several special benefits and attractions for faculty, staff, and retirees. These perks are subject to change by the provider, and employees should verify current availability directly with the relevant departments.
Campus Resources and Services
Faculty and staff at MU have access to various resources and services that function as valuable benefits:
University Libraries: Free access is available to employees with a MU ID card.
Division of IT Training: Provides free training on several technology topics and software programs.
Adaptive Computing Technology Center (ACT): Helps people with disabilities gain access to computing resources on campus.
Police Department: Offers free bicycle registration and personal-defense programs.
Small Business Development Center: Provides free management and technical assistance in service, retail, construction or manufacturing.
MU Info: Distributes weekly email updates of campus events and activities during fall and winter semesters, and every other week during summer semester.
Discounted Memberships and Programs
Several discounted membership options are available to MU faculty, staff, and retirees:
MizzouRec: Offers discounted monthly and annual membership options that include fitness classes and intramural league participation.
Kansas City Zoo: Faculty and staff can receive $10 off any premier level membership by sponsoring the Sumatran Tiger exhibit. Using the code "MIZZOU" at checkout provides this discount. Questions can be directed to Guest Relations at 816-595-1234.
Cultural and Entertainment Benefits
The university provides various cultural and entertainment opportunities:
University Concert Series: Sponsors concerts and recitals throughout the year.
School of Music: Provides non-credit, applied music instruction for personal enrichment and sponsors concerts and recitals, many with free admission.
Theatre Department: Discounts are available for MU faculty, staff and senior citizens for selected events.
Columbia Missourian: A professional local daily newspaper produced by School of Journalism staff and students.
Special Purchase Opportunities
MU employees have access to special purchasing options:
Bucks Ice Cream: Features Missouri Tiger Stripe Ice Cream.
Mizzou Meat Market: Offers varieties of beef, pork and lamb cuts at special prices.
The Mizzou Store: Operates with a "Buy Mizzou for Mizzou" approach.
Missouri Press: Publishes original and relevant peer-reviewed trade titles, textbooks, references, and monographs in disciplines served by the university.
MU Alumni Association: Membership includes discounts on food, lodging, transportation, clothing, auto, hardware/appliances, entertainment, and health/fitness.

Community Support Initiatives
Several organizations in Missouri offer support that could be considered beneficial to community members:
Fighting Pretty Mizzou
The University of Missouri's Fighting Pretty Student Brand Ambassador team, established in 2019, has:
- Raised over $5,000 to help women battling cancer in Missouri feel strong and beautiful
- Engaged over 100 students in their mission
- Won the 2023 Make It Count March Challenge
Their key programs include:
- Make it Count March Fundraiser: A yearly spring fundraiser to raise money to send Pretty Packages to women battling cancer in Columbia, Missouri.
- Cancer Succks: A spring semester succulent sale on campus to raise money for creating Pretty Packages for women battling cancer.
